Israel says destroyed Hezbollah arms in 'special, targeted' ground ops

The Israeli army said Wednesday its troops have recently destroyed alleged Hezbollah arms and infrastructure in Jabal Blat and al-Labbouneh in south Lebanon in "special, targeted operations".

In a statement, the Israeli army said it identified Hezbollah weapons and infrastructure in several areas in south Lebanon and destroyed them to "prevent Hezbollah from reestablishing itself in the area."

The statement claimed the targets were arms depots, firing positions, hidden weapons including a launcher with multiple canisters, a heavy machine gun, and dozens of explosive devices.

"Reserve fighters destroyed terrorist infrastructure" in Jabal Blat and located "weapons hidden in a tangled area in the al-Labbouneh area, including a launcher with multiple canisters, a heavy machine gun, and dozens of explosive devices", the statement said. "The forces confiscated and destroyed the military equipment and weapons found in the area."
